Ukraine presented the patriotic uniform of the national football team: the United States praised, Russia is outraged

On June 6, Ukraine presented a new uniform in which the national team will play during the European Football Championship - it features the outline of a map of Ukraine, including Crimea, and the inscriptions “Glory to Ukraine” and “Glory to the Heroes.” A uniform with such elements has already been approved by UEFA, writes Air force.

In Russia they do not hide their indignation and call on UEFA to ban the new set of uniforms. But the United States, through its Twitter account, praised the new uniform and reminded that Crimea is Ukraine.

Crimea is an internationally recognized part of Ukraine, and Russia annexed it in 2014.

Photos of the new uniform on his Facebook the day before were published by the head of the Ukrainian Football Association Andriy Pavelko, expressing the hope that it will give strength to the Ukrainian players.

“Her main attribute will be a talisman and symbol, dear to the heart of every Ukrainian. This is the most valuable feature of our country for all of us,” he noted. “A single and indivisible homeland with Crimea, Donetsk, Lugansk, Kiev, my native Dnieper, Lvov, Odessa and all the cities and villages, where the main melody from childhood is the melody of the national anthem.”

Let us remind you that the inscription “Glory to Ukraine” has repeatedly appeared on the T-shirts of the national football team, in particular last year.

And although the reaction of Ukrainian users to the new form under Pavelko's message was overwhelmingly positive, Russian media soon drew attention to it, which in their headlines focused on the fact that Crimea was included in the outline of Ukraine.

Over the next several hours, the Russian press was filled with statements from Russian politicians and officials.

The reaction of Russia

Thus, State Duma deputy Dmitry Svishchev said that the new design of the uniform contained a political conflict and called on UEFA to ban its use: “There should be no place for political declarations in sports stadiums. Let our players then take to the field in T-shirts with the outline of the Russian Empire - with Poland, Ukraine and Finland in the lineup,” he said.

Russian senator Sergei Tsekov, in turn, saw “Nazi slogans” in the inscriptions “Glory to Ukraine” and “Glory to the Heroes.”

Towards the evening, a statement was made by the press secretary of the Russian Foreign Ministry, Maria Zakharova, who wrote that “the Ukrainian football team annexed the territory of Ukraine to Crimea in its uniform.”

According to her, the new uniform of Ukraine creates “the illusion of the impossible,” and called the slogan “Glory to Ukraine” a “Nazi cry.”

The slogan “Glory to Ukraine! - Glory to heroes!" originates from the liberation struggle of 1917 and congratulations to the Ukrainian Insurgent Army. It became widespread during the 2013-2014 protests in Kyiv.

Since 2018, it has been an official appeal in the Armed Forces of Ukraine. Leaders of foreign delegations are now also welcomed like this with a guard of honor when they come to Ukraine.

"Our Land"

In Ukraine, the Russians reacted no less sharply to the indignation. The former head of the Ukrainian national team, Myron Markevich, called the demands to ban the new uniform “brazen.”

“I would like to advise these “experts” to better deal with the doping scandals, because of which the Russian national teams are prohibited from competing at major international competitions under their flag. And their arrogant demands regarding the contours of Ukraine’s borders on our game form do not stand up to criticism at all. After all, it was the Russians who occupied our territory, and now they still dare to comment and recommend something,” Markevich said.

József Szabo, the former coach of the Ukrainian national team and Dynamo Kyiv, also condemned the Russians' statements.

“It seems like they have nothing better to do. They cling to us to find fault. What kind of conversation could there be? A neighbor came, kicked me out of the apartment and said that he would now live there. They did the same with Crimea. As a citizen of Ukraine, I can say that Crimea, Lugansk and Donetsk are our land.”

Ex-player of the “yellow-blues” Yevgeny Levchenko was more restrained in his comments, but also outlined his position: “I usually don’t collect T-shirts, but after the reaction to the new T-shirt of the Ukrainian national team, I will definitely buy a second one. Glory to Ukraine,” he wrote on Twitter.

On the morning of June 7, the Russian publication Sport-Express published UEFA’s response to its request regarding the new uniform of the Ukrainian national team. It follows from this that the option of banning the form is not being considered.

“The jersey of the Ukrainian national team (and all other teams) for Euro 2020 is approved by UEFA in accordance with the rules on equipment,” says UEFA in its response.

Subsequently, Andrei Pavelko himself stated this.

“The form was agreed upon long before the presentation, so talk about a possible ban on its use by UEFA is absolutely groundless,” Pavelko wrote.

The US Embassy in Ukraine has already responded to this situation - they liked the new uniform.

Scandal with “Glory to Ukraine” at the World Cup

In 2018, during the FIFA World Cup, the slogan “Glory to Ukraine” already became a reason for a scandal.

Then, after the victory over the Russian team, Croatian player Domagoj Vida, who scored a goal in the match, conveyed his greetings to the Ukrainians with the greeting “Glory to Ukraine.”

A member of the Croatian delegation, Ognjen Vukojevic, was also seen in the video from the locker room with the player. Both played for Dynamo Kiev for a long time.

That video received a very negative reaction in Russia, whose representatives began to demand that FIFA respond to “a clear manifestation of nationalism.”

The FIFA Disciplinary Committee finally issued a warning to Vida; his appeal was seen as a political gesture. However, they did not disqualify the football player.

Ognjen Vukojevic was warned by the Croatian Football Union, which excluded him from the official delegation to the 2018 World Cup and the coaching staff. FIFA also fined him $ 15.

Domagoi Vida himself later explained that there was no politics in his words.

“No politics. It's a joke. I have friends there from the days of Dynamo Kyiv, I didn’t have anything else in mind,” he explained.

The Croatian footballer had nothing to do with the Ukrainian national team and its symbols or slogans.

FIFA prohibits displays of politics and political slogans during tournaments under its auspices.
